## Tailing logs during a Brightvale release

When you're babysitting a rollout, use `lanternctl tail` against the staging cluster first — it's faster than poking the dashboard and won't time out mid-deploy. Filter with `--svc brightvale-core` and keep `--since 10m` unless you enjoy scrollback archaeology. If output looks garbled, the formatter profile is probably stale; reload it before panicking. The CLI reads everything else from the service config shown below.

deployment values, yageg-hahig:
WENAEL_HOST=wenael.tolvaqlabs.internal
WENAEL_PORT=4000

# Fixture: broker-upgrade smoke test
#
# Heads up for the sync: this fixture spins up a tiny Quillbus 4.x
# broker next to the legacy 3.9 node so we can verify message
# replay during the rolling upgrade. Don't be alarmed by the
# duplicate-delivery warnings — that's expected until the dedupe
# shim lands in the Farrowgate branch. The fixture pulls upgrade
# manifests from the staging registry, which now requires auth.
# It reads the bearer token below.

login token, yajeg-fawif: eyJhbGciOiJIUzI1NiIsInR5cCI6IkpXVCJ9.eyJzdWIiOiIEdPQYnZXaZIn0.HSRTnYZBx0Qc

Hey Marisol — handing off the Gatewick rate limiter mess. Short version: the token bucket on the Larkspur gateway is refilling faster than spec'd, so the Quillworth team's batch jobs keep sneaking past the per-tenant cap. I bumped the burst window down and pinned the limiter to the shared Redis pool; it's been stable since Tuesday. If it flaps again, just restart the limiter sidecar, not the whole gateway. Current values we're running with are below.

settings of bahip-hahip:
[wenath]
host = wenath.lumiclabs.corp
user = wenath_svc
database = wenath_prod